cert-operator

command module
v0.1.0-3 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Dec 16, 2021 License: Apache-2.0 Imports: 10 Imported by: 0

README

CircleCI Docker Repository on Quay

cert-operator

Cert Operator creates/configure/manages certificates for Kubernetes clusters running on Giantnetes.

Prerequisites

Getting Project

Download the latest release: https://github.com/giantswarm/cert-operator/releases/latest

Clone the git repository: https://github.com/giantswarm/cert-operator.git

Download the latest docker image from here: https://quay.io/repository/giantswarm/cert-operator

How to build
Dependencies
Building the standard way
go build github.com/giantswarm/cert-operator

Running cert-operator

See this guide.

Contact

Contributing & Reporting Bugs

See CONTRIBUTING for details on submitting patches, the contribution workflow as well as reporting bugs.

License

cert-operator is under the Apache 2.0 license. See the LICENSE file for details.

Credit

Secrets

The cert-operator is deployed via Kubernetes.

Here the plain Vault token has to be inserted.

service:
  vault:
    config:
      token: 'TODO'

Here the base64 representation of the data structure above has to be inserted.

apiVersion: v1
kind: Secret
metadata:
  name: cert-operator-secret
  namespace: giantswarm
type: Opaque
data:
  secret.yaml: 'TODO'

To create the secret manually do this.

kubectl create -f ./path/to/secret.yaml

Documentation

The Go Gopher

There is no documentation for this package.

Directories

Path Synopsis
client
pkg
Package server provides a server implementation to connect network transport protocols and service business logic by defining server endpoints.
Package server provides a server implementation to connect network transport protocols and service business logic by defining server endpoints.
Package service implements business logic to create Kubernetes resources against the Kubernetes API.
Package service implements business logic to create Kubernetes resources against the Kubernetes API.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L